With a strong banana flavour, melted pops of dark chocolate and lots of pecan nuts, this sugar free Banana Nut Chocolate Chip Bread is very quick to prepare, HEALTHY & delicious!

Preheat the oven to 170°C. Grease and lightly flour a 9 x 5 inch loaf tin.
-
In a large mixing bowl, mash the bananas with a fork until almost smooth. Mix in the olive oil with a wooden spoon, then the honey, eggs, vanilla, baking soda and salt.
-
Now stir in the wholewheat flour and cornflour until combined, then stir in the pecans and chocolate chips or chopped chocolate bar.
-
Pour the mixture into the loaf tin and bake for 50 - 55 minutes until a toothpick comes out clean. If you notice the bread going a bit too brown on top, cover with some silver foil and continue baking.
-
Once cooked, allow the bread to cool in the tin until the bottom of the tin is lukewarm before you turn it out onto a cooling rack to cool completely before slicing. (If you turn the bread out before it has cooled down enough, it might break apart)
If you don’t have cornflour, use 1 1/2 cups wholewheat flour, the cornflour makes the cake a little lighter!
